Don Bosco Hr. Sec School

Don Bosco Higher Secondary School, Lichubari, Jorhat, established in 1976, is a minority institution recognized under Article 30 of the Indian Constitution. Administered by the Roman Catholic Diocese of Dibrugarh, the school is guided by the patron Saint John Bosco, renowned for his dedication to education. From its humble beginnings with 12 students, the school has grown steadily. In 1999, it expanded to higher classes, achieving a 100% pass rate in the 2005 HSLC Examination. With the support of the community and well-wishers, the school now boasts a student body of 1900, supported by 56 teaching and non-teaching staff members.

Historical Development

A Legacy of Growth and Excellence

The school’s journey has been marked by progress and community support. Notable milestones include the recent foundation laying ceremony for the Higher Secondary Building on March 8, 2023, attended by dignitaries such as Mr. Hitendra Nath Goswami, the honorable MLA of Jorhat constituency, and Rt. Rev. Albert Hemrom, the Bishop of Dibrugarh Diocese and Dr. Subbalakshmi Rajkumari, Inspector of Schools, Jorhat. Encouraged by Mr. Goswami, the school continues to evolve to meet the needs of future generations.

Over the past 15 years, Don Bosco High School has made significant strides in infrastructure development and educational resources. The introduction of digital boards in classrooms, a well-equipped computer lab, and sports facilities like basketball and shuttle courts demonstrate our commitment to holistic education. Gratitude is extended to Mr. Hitendra Nath Goswami for his generous donation toward the construction of the Science Lab, inaugurated on June 5, 2023, by Mr. Goswami himself, alongside Bishop Hemrom.
